Burlington, Vt vs Zielona Gora Climate & Distance Between

Poland flag
  • The distance between Burlington, Vt, Usa and Zielona Gora, Poland is approximately 6,208 km or 3,858 mi.
  • To reach Burlington, Vt in this distance one would set out from Zielona Gora bearing 300.4°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Burlington, Vt bearing 228.2° or SW .
  • Burlington, Vt has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Zielona Gora has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
  •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 1.3 °C (2.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 10.5 °C (18.9°F) more in Burlington, Vt.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 293.4 mm (11.6 in) more which is equivalent to 293.4 l/m² (7.2 US gal/ft²) or 2,934,000 l/ha (313,664 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.4° higher in Burlington, Vt than in Zielona Gora.
